Charming is a Victorian Era Harry Potter roleplay set primarily in the village of Hogsmeade,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ry, and the non-canon village of Irvingly. Characters of all classes, both magical and muggle — and even non-human! — are welcome.

With a member driven story line, monthly games and events, and a friendly and drama-free community focused on quality over quantity, the only thing you can be sure of is fun!

    It wasn’t exactly that Penny objected to having their cousins in the house – the estate was so big that she could ignore them or the most part or at least pretend they were staff if push came to shove – but she had ever been entirely successful with other people her own sort of age. For the most part she found them tedious or stupid and she was rarely proven wrong in her prejudice.

    But Olivia had sought out a library. And appeared to have a book in her hands. Both of these things recommended her to Penny more than any conversation ever could.

    “There’s no need,” she waved Olivia into the room properly and glanced down at the book in her hand. “What are you reading?”
